3

在我的 Aquamacs 中,暂存缓冲区有一个文件位置,我可以在其中保存随机笔记,它位于 USERNAME/Library/Application Support/Aquamacs Emacs/scratch buffer

我想将它与我的其他 emacsen 同步,但我找不到“普通”Emacs 的暂存缓冲区保存在哪里(或是否)。

编辑 谢谢,Slomojo。我最终把它放在我的 .emacs 中,它按预期工作:

(setq initial-buffer-choice "~/Library/Application Support/Aquamacs Emacs/scratch buffer")

我认为 *scratch buffer* 的 Aquamacs 理念与“普通”emacs 的理念不同。

4

2 回答 2

4

Emacs 中的普通*scratch*缓冲区不是文件,它只是一个内存缓冲区。

当然,您可以将其保存到文件中,或者在启动时从实际文件中.emacs加载替代文件。*scratch*

于 2010-12-28T08:07:38.623 回答
3

实际上,aquamacs 中的默认变量称为 aquamacs-scratch-file,因此您最好将其添加到 .emacs 中:

(setq aquamacs-scratch-file "~/scratch")

于 2011-09-19T12:19:41.687 回答